Somebody threw a brick at our taxi as we were leaving Sucre to get the bus to Potosi. It was a relief to get out of there. Potosi is a pleasant colonial town and is the world´s highest city. It was basically colonised by the Spanish for it´s silver and at one point was the largest and wealthiest city in the world, fuelling the Spanish economy.
